Analysis

SDG: Central and Southern Asia recorded 80.7% for proportion of primary schools with access to electricity in 2024. That is the highest value across all 12 years on record.

That represents a change of up 0.1% on the previous year and up 62.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, proportion of primary schools with access to electricity in SDG: Central and Southern Asia peaked at 80.7% in 2024 and was at its lowest, 47.9%, in 2011.

SDG: Central and Southern Asia ranks 114th of 200 groups on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 12 years of available data.

Proportion of primary schools with access to electricity in SDG: Central and Southern Asia, year by year

Annual values for Proportion of primary schools with access to electricity (%) in SDG: Central and Southern Asia, 2011 to 2024.
Year % Change
2011 47.9%
2012 48.0% +0.1%
2013 48.8% +1.8%
2014 49.7% +1.9%
2015 50.7% +1.9%
2016 51.7% +2.0%
2017 53.4% +3.2%
2018 55.5% +4.0%
2021 73.0% +31.4%
2022 78.1% +7.1%
2023 80.6% +3.2%
2024 80.7% +0.1%
